Transaction 8d119ec9f27120a05ff9eeda43da90e8e52492e72d541126f5c90cf6f778e765
1 Input
1 Output
-
8d119ec9f27120a05ff9eeda43da90e8e52492e72d541126f5c90cf6f778e765:0
- value
- 369743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a1d5e19819dbbb3d1b823e7daa528367796423e OP_EQUAL
- address
- 3EHJMWcSj173UN3ubU9xFEuBKm4i68EitX